Output 5109b3716962a53ade33c830d11bf42f41e6af79fc8e89b88d5e42af5ca31ec5:3

value
34630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853e4ef1027cde3292098196145dd98c15c51044 OP_EQUAL
address
3DqYSKR1REqiLdWcRsF6AQQ2V9uwjqp6Kw
transaction
5109b3716962a53ade33c830d11bf42f41e6af79fc8e89b88d5e42af5ca31ec5
spent
true